A sound bath is a meditative experience where participants are immersed in therapeutic sound frequencies and vibration. Unlike traditional meditation, sound gently guides the brain and body into a relaxed state naturally — no effort required.

Simply lie back, receive, and allow the body to respond.

Modern research is beginning to validate what ancient traditions have known for centuries: sound profoundly affects the nervous system and physiological state of the body.

A peer-reviewed study published in Medicina found participants felt more integrated, balanced, vitalized, relaxed and calm — with the majority feeling mentally clearer after sound healing sessions.

Sound healing is not a medical treatment. Many experience it as a powerful complementary wellness practice supporting nervous system care.

Across cultures and centuries, sound has been used ceremonially to restore balance and cultivate presence. In yogic philosophy, the universe itself is believed to begin with vibration — a bridge between the physical and energetic body.

Many guests describe the experience as feeling suspended between sleep and meditation — a place where insight, restoration, and emotional integration naturally arise.
